Review: I brought my vehicle in for a state inspection in Mid January 2016. The Service department called me and said that my driver side inner tie rod was bad and needed replacement. She said it would not pass inspection. She offered to repair the tie rod for $300+ dollars. I told her that I wanted to get another estimate. They rejected the inspection and I picked up my vehicle. I took my car to a family mechanic to replace the tie rod that I purchased at a local auto parts store for $31. When he jacked up my vehicle to begin installation, he found the tie rods to be in perfect condition. No repair performed. I took my vehicle to Midas on hull street. I told them about the rejection sticker and the tie rod, they inspected the entire vehicle. They said the tie rods were fine and passed my vehicle. How was the tie rod suddenly OK? Also, Whitten Brothers charged me $105 to look at my thermostat housing and tell me it was leaking a bit. Whydid they charged me so much for 5 minutes of looking at it? I am concerned about their integrity and believe they are using unethical practices to secure unnecessary work from their customers. I no longer trust them at Whitten Brothers.Desired Settlement: I would like to be contacted by a supervisor and I expect a partial refund for the excess $105 charge for looking at my leak. An explanation of how a tie rod could fail one minute, and be perfectly fine the next.

Review: Since purchasing my [redacted], the electronics have been messed up from the get go. Problems have been:

The in dash navigation is inconsistent, oftentimes doesn't work at all.

The whole console face will black out and stop working for periods of 20+ minutes at a time. Sometimes after restarting it will work properly, sometimes it takes days to work again.

The steering wheel controls will stop working until you restart the car, sometimes after restarting it still doesn't work.

Each time we have taken it in for various recalls (3 times and it needs to back in again now), the electronics have been "flashed" but within a month the electronic problems resume. We were told numerous times that the problems couldn't be duplicated but it consistently has these issues no matter if the service department can recreate them.Desired Settlement: I simply want a safe, reliable mode of transportation for my families daily needs. The electronic issues scare me due to the fact that no one seems to take them seriously when in fact it's the electronics that control the whole car basically.
